Specifications
- Product Status: Active
- Driven Configuration: Low-Side
- Channel Type: Single
- Number of Drivers: 1
- Gate Type: IGBT, N-Channel MOSFET
- Voltage - Supply: 4.5V ~ 18V
- Logic Voltage - VIL, VIH: -
- Current - Peak Output (Source, Sink): 4A, 4A
- Input Type: Non-Inverting
- High Side Voltage - Max (Bootstrap): -
- Rise / Fall Time (Typ): 8ns, 7ns
- Operating Temperature: -40°C ~ 150°C (TJ)
- Mounting Type: Surface Mount
- Package / Case: SC-74A, SOT-753
- Supplier Device Package: SOT-23-5
